Chapter 2: Using the Wheel Pilot
Manual track acquisition
If your navigator only provides cross track error information, you
must acquire the track manually:
1. Steer the boat to within 0.1 nm of track.
2. Bring the heading to within 5° of the bearing to the next waypoint.
3. Press AUTO .
4. Press -10 and +10 together to enter Track mode:
Manual track acquisition at low speeds
Using manual acquisition at low speeds requires additional care as
tidal streams have a far more significant effect at lower speeds than at
higher speeds.
In general terms, if the tidal flow is less than 35% of the boat's speed,
you will not notice any difference in the wheel pilot's performance in
Track mode. However, you should take extra care during manual
acquisition, as follows:
the autopilot will start tracking to the waypoint
the display will alternate between cross track error and the
locked pilot heading
before you select Track mode, make sure that the boat is as close
as possible to track, and that the direction made good over the
ground is as close as possible to the direction of the next waypoint
positive checks of the boat's position at regular intervals are vital,
especially if you are close to potential navigational hazards
